public async Task <AjaxResponse> FPXDirectResponse(FPXResponse data) { try { return(new AjaxResponse(true)); } catch (Exception ex) { Log.Error(nameof(PaymentManager), ex); throw ex; } }
public async Task <IActionResult> FpxDirectGetResponse([FromForm] FPXResponse data) { try { var result = await _accountingManager.FPXDirectResponse(data); Response.Redirect(_appConfiguration["App:ClientRootAddress"] + "account/response"); return(Json(result)); } catch (UserFriendlyException ex) { Log.Error(nameof(AccountingController), ex); return(Json(new AjaxResponse(new ErrorInfo(ex.Message)))); } }